What is the investment outlook in the talent management and organizational development consulting services sector in Panama?

The talent management and organizational development consulting services sector in Panama presents interesting investment opportunities. The country has recognized the importance of attracting, retaining and developing human talent in organizations. Investment opportunities in this sector include the creation of talent management consulting companies, the provision of recruitment and selection advisory services, competence assessment, leadership development and soft skills training. Panama has a young and diverse workforce, which creates a favorable environment for investments in consulting services in talent management and organizational development.

What is the alimony review process in Mexico when the economic circumstances of the parties change?

The process of reviewing alimony in Mexico when economic circumstances change involves submitting an application to the court that issued the alimony order. The request must include documentation supporting changes in circumstances, such as proof of income, expenses, or new financial obligations. The court will review the request and the evidence presented, and decide whether the amount of alimony needs to be modified based on the new circumstances. It is important that parties follow proper legal procedures to ensure a fair review.

What is the role of the Superintendence of Companies in the regulatory compliance of companies in Colombia?

The Superintendency of Companies in Colombia plays a crucial role in supervising companies' regulatory compliance. Its main function is to guarantee legality, security and transparency in commercial operations. Companies must actively cooperate with the Superintendency, providing required information and complying with its regulations. Supervision and compliance with the Superintendency's guidelines are essential to maintain a solid legal position and prevent possible sanctions or legal actions in the Colombian business environment.

What has been the impact of the embargo in Venezuela on cooperation in the field of cybersecurity?

The embargo has had an impact on cooperation in the field of cybersecurity in Venezuela. Trade and financial restrictions make it difficult to collaborate with international organizations and companies specialized in cybersecurity, as well as access to resources and technologies necessary to protect digital infrastructure and data. This may leave Venezuela more vulnerable to cyberattacks and digital threats.

What is mandatory mediation in divorce cases in Chile?

Mandatory mediation in divorce cases in Chile is a legal requirement that states that couples who wish to divorce must attend a family mediation session before starting a divorce trial. The objective is to encourage amicable resolution of conflicts and protect the interests of children.
